package weed_server
import (
"context"
"fmt"
"github.com/seaweedfs/seaweedfs/weed/cluster/lock_manager"
"github.com/seaweedfs/seaweedfs/weed/glog"
"github.com/seaweedfs/seaweedfs/weed/pb"
"github.com/seaweedfs/seaweedfs/weed/pb/filer_pb"
"time"
)
// Lock is a grpc handler to handle FilerServer's LockRequest
func (fs *FilerServer) Lock(ctx context.Context, req *filer_pb.LockRequest) (resp *filer_pb.LockResponse, err error) {
resp = &filer_pb.LockResponse{}
snapshot := fs.filer.LockRing.GetSnapshot()
if snapshot == nil {
resp.Error = "no lock server found"
return
} else {
server := lock_manager.HashKeyToServer(req.Name, snapshot)
if server != fs.option.Host {
resp.Error = fmt.Sprintf("not the lock server for %s", req.Name)
resp.MovedTo = string(server)
return
}
}
renewToken, err := fs.dlm.Lock(req.Name, time.Duration(req.SecondsToLock)*time.Second, req.PreviousLockToken)
if err != nil {
resp.Error = fmt.Sprintf("%v", err)
} else {
resp.RenewToken = renewToken
}
return resp, nil
}
// Unlock is a grpc handler to handle FilerServer's UnlockRequest
func (fs *FilerServer) Unlock(ctx context.Context, req *filer_pb.UnlockRequest) (resp *filer_pb.UnlockResponse, err error) {
resp = &filer_pb.UnlockResponse{}
snapshot := fs.filer.LockRing.GetSnapshot()
if snapshot == nil {
resp.Error = "no lock server found"
return
} else {
server := lock_manager.HashKeyToServer(req.Name, snapshot)
if server != fs.option.Host {
resp.Error = fmt.Sprintf("not the lock server for %s", req.Name)
resp.MovedTo = string(server)
return
}
}
_, err = fs.dlm.Unlock(req.Name, req.LockToken)
if err != nil {
resp.Error = fmt.Sprintf("%v", err)
}
return resp, nil
}
// TransferLocks is a grpc handler to handle FilerServer's TransferLocksRequest
func (fs *FilerServer) TransferLocks(ctx context.Context, req *filer_pb.TransferLocksRequest) (*filer_pb.TransferLocksResponse, error) {
now := time.Now()
for _, lock := range req.Locks {
duration := time.Duration(lock.ExpirationNs - now.UnixNano())
if _, err := fs.dlm.Lock(lock.Name, duration, lock.RenewToken); err != nil {
glog.Errorf("receive transferred lock %v to %v: %v", lock.Name, fs.option.Host, err)
return nil, err
}
}
return &filer_pb.TransferLocksResponse{}, nil
}
func (fs *FilerServer) OnDlmChangeSnapshot(snapshot []pb.ServerAddress) {
locks := fs.dlm.TakeOutLocksByKey(func(key string) bool {
server := lock_manager.HashKeyToServer(key, snapshot)
return server != fs.option.Host
})
if len(locks) == 0 {
return
}
for _, lock := range locks {
server := lock_manager.HashKeyToServer(lock.Key, snapshot)
if err := pb.WithFilerClient(false, 0, server, fs.grpcDialOption, func(client filer_pb.SeaweedFilerClient) error {
_, err := client.TransferLocks(context.Background(), &filer_pb.TransferLocksRequest{
Locks: []*filer_pb.Lock{
{
Name: lock.Key,
RenewToken: lock.Token,
ExpirationNs: lock.ExpirationNs,
},
},
})
return err
}); err != nil {
// it may not be worth retrying, since the lock may have expired
glog.Errorf("transfer lock %v to %v: %v", lock.Key, server, err)
}
}
}
